What is a Go-To-Market Plan?
A Go-To-Market Plan is a roadmap that outlines how your organisation will introduce a product or service to the market. It ensures that your launch aligns with business objectives, targets the right audience, and leverages optimal channels for maximum impact.
- Pinpoint target markets and customer segments.
- Develop value propositions that resonate with audiences.
- Identify the best channels for distribution and communication.

How Do We Approach Go-To-Market Plans?
Our tailored GTM process includes:
- Market Research and Analysis: Understand the competitive landscape, customer needs, and market trends to inform your strategy.
- Audience Segmentation: Identify key customer segments and tailor messaging to their preferences and pain points.
- Value Proposition Development: Craft a clear and compelling value proposition that differentiates your product or service.
- Channel Strategy: Select the most effective channels for distribution, communication, and customer engagement.
- Execution Roadmap: Create a step-by-step plan for launching, promoting, and scaling your product or service.
- Measurement and Optimisation: Track performance metrics and refine your approach to ensure continued success.
